Trail Overview

Church Road trail is a 3-mile point-to-point dirt road that splits north off of Sansavilla Road, traveling along the western side of the WMA, eventually connecting to asphalt at Aiken Road. The Aiken Road trailhead can be used as a scenic offroad shortcut from the Penholoway Swamp area back down to the Sansavilla WMA. Most of its length is packed dirt with a grass center strip, but the southern end has some sandy spots that can pose a challenge in dry weather. Church Road is entirely within the Sansavilla WMA, and a valid Georgia Hunting or Fishing license is required to access the trail.

Difficulty

Mostly one lane wide with plenty of places to pass. One water crossing just north of the midpoint of the trail.
